If you are near an Apple store, bring it in and tell them you accidentally reformatted your drive because you are a dummy. They will reinstall the OS that came with your laptop for no charge. If you are not near a store, find a friend who has a Mac and use the demo version of SuperDuper to clone his drive to your drive.
Either way and you are good to go.
 
As others said, get ML installed on a bootable drive. But since you're not a dev and love downloading stuff, you can acquire a copy of Mountain Lion legally from the App Store and burn that image onto an external USB.

Or you can take out a spare hard-drive in another mac that has ML on it, hold Alt on startup, boot into that external recovery partition, wipe your actual hard-drive through the recovery DU, and then reinstall ML from that.
